The new mixtape comes from the hand of SPIME.Im, a Turin-based media art collective formed by Marco Casolati, Davide Tomat and Gabriele Ottino. Their practice that aims to investigate, through transmedia projects, the aesthetics and the languages derived from the affirmation of digital reality. The collective includes musicians, video makers, creative coders and engineers, with all these different backgrounds having a large impact on their creative process when developing new works.
Spime is a concept that defines the internet of things. Spimes are objects that know how to talk to each other. A concept that was coined and refined by Bruce Sterling; he first imagined spimes as an extension of RFID tags, where a physical organization of things could be representative of an also intangible web of things.
By juxtaposing Bruce Sterling’s «spime» concept with «I am», SPIME.IM is the being that is intertwined between the artificial and the natural, with they work representing human-machine interactions in sound, moving image and generative graphics. In their audio-visual 360° live show «EXALAND», te collective interweave sound and image, letting sound parameters influence what manifests on-screen, and treating the camera perspective as an instrument.
We use technology, 3D art and electronic music to create immersive audiovisual experiences, in which we explore the boundaries of identity, and question what is real and what is not, what is happening around us and what our collective experience as a society could be instead.
SPIMES.IM have recently published a new album ZERO, and an extrapolation of their debut EXALAND. Glitches, hypercharged synthesisers, and some machine funk as they define their sound, providing a soundtrack for the Zero times.
